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3019 2717525 99480 7981243518
40176 494 5626927353
40176 494 5626927353
654770404 03659 464
All about undefined
Interested in learning more?
40176 494 5626927353
654770404 03659 464
See more
6386788438 73321
9177684350 86828 235561075 04999131621
See more
28145 068273 43296885872
64 63364374 30718270
See more